What Is Shop with Points?

Amazon Shop with Points allows eligible cardholders to redeem rewards points from participating credit card loyalty programs directly at checkout. Throughout the year, Amazon frequently partners with major credit card issuers to offer targeted promotions that can provide discounts of up to 50% on eligible purchases.

These promotions are especially common during shopping events like Prime Day, but they also appear throughout the year. Depending on the offer, you may only need to redeem the minimum required number of rewards points to unlock the discount, making it an easy way to save while preserving the majority of your points for higher-value travel redemptions.

How a Shop with Points Discount Is Applied

Here’s a real example using one of the current promotions available on my Amazon account.

The Ring Alarm 8-Piece Home Security Kit is currently on sale for $149.99 for Prime Day, down from its regular price of $249.99.

I was targeted for an American Express Shop with Points promotion that offered 40% off eligible purchases (up to $40). Unlike many Shop with Points promotions that only require redeeming one point, this offer required redeeming 1,429 Membership Rewards points, which have an Amazon redemption value of approximately $10.

While I generally prefer promotions that only require one point—allowing me to preserve nearly all of my Membership Rewards for higher-value travel redemptions—this was still a strong deal. Redeeming roughly $10 worth of points to receive $40 off effectively provided about $30 in additional value, on top of the existing Amazon sale price.

Here’s how the savings stacked:

  • Regular Price: $249.99
  • Amazon Sale Price: $149.99
  • Shop with Points Discount: -$40.00
  • Final Price: $109.99 (plus applicable tax)

$10 (1,429 AMEX Membership Reward points applied)

The exact discount amount, maximum savings, eligible products, and number of points required will vary by promotion, but this example shows how Shop with Points discounts are applied after meeting the promotion requirements.

Step 2: Shop and Redeem

  • Add eligible items to your cart. While many Shop with Points promotions have historically applied to products sold and shipped by Amazon, Amazon has expanded some offers to include additional eligible products and brands. Since every promotion is different, review the offer’s Terms & Conditions to confirm which items qualify before checking out.
  • Proceed to checkout. Amazon may automatically apply your reward points to cover the full purchase. Instead, adjust the payment so you redeem only the minimum number of points required to activate the promotion.
  • Verify your discount. Before placing your order, confirm that the promotional discount has been applied to your eligible purchase. If the discount doesn’t appear, double-check that your items qualify and that you’ve met all of the promotion’s requirements.
  • Complete your purchase. Once you’ve confirmed the discount, complete checkout using your linked rewards card.

Do not leave your Amazon account set to automatically pay with points, especially for full redemptions—most points are more valuable when transferred to travel partners.


Important Notes

Before completing your purchase, take a moment to review the promotion’s Terms & Conditions. Shop with Points offers are targeted and may differ by account.

  • Shop with Points promotions are typically targeted and may be limited to one redemption per eligible Amazon account or linked rewards account.
  • Eligible products vary by promotion. Not every item on Amazon qualifies for Shop with Points discounts.
  • Some promotions require redeeming just one rewards point, while others require a higher minimum redemption.
  • Most offers include a maximum discount amount, such as up to $20, $40, $60, or more.
  • Promotions may end on a specific date or earlier if the maximum number of redemptions has been reached.
